Output 24a5bb695ed2ea45e022b9cf4b0ca2d08a55fa939edc6e348de38c14c024dbac:0

value
270620
script pubkey
OP_0 OP_PUSHBYTES_20 3c4c39ce245df8b1646133220946b9bb4395fddf
address
bc1q83xrnn3ythutzerpxv3qj34ehdpetlwltmkn8u
transaction
24a5bb695ed2ea45e022b9cf4b0ca2d08a55fa939edc6e348de38c14c024dbac
confirmations
153366
spent
true